Dubbo and Bathurst are two regional centres in New South Wales with similar populations. Dubbo has a much larger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ander community at 16.3%, and recent arrivals from overseas are well higher at 24.8%. In contrast, Bathurst is more walkable; homes there are far more likely to be within a 15-minute walk of groceries (68.2% compared to 56.5% in Dubbo) and health services (52.0% versus 40.6%).

Both areas are almost identical when it comes to the share of adults with a bachelor degree or higher, which sits at around 19%. While they share similar typical family and household incomes, other gaps have shifted over time. The difference in the number of people working from home has widened, and the gap in homes owned outright is now well higher in Bathurst. Recently, the typical age of residents has flipped, and Bathurst is now slightly older.
